了解币安链区块查询的有效方法与工具

      时间:2026-01-14 17:20:30

      主页 > 数字货币 >

                  随着区块链技术的飞速发展,越来越多的投资者和开发者开始关注各种区块链网络。币安链(Binance Chain)作为一个备受瞩目的区块链平台,提供了许多便利的功能与工具,其中区块查询功能尤为重要。本文将深入探讨币安链的区块查询,包括查询的必要性、相关工具的使用,以及如何在开发中应用这些技能。同时,我们也将围绕这一主题探讨一些相关的问题,以帮助读者更全面地理解币安链及其区块查询功能。

                  区块查询的必要性

                  区块链技术的核心特性之一是去中心化和透明性。每个区块包含了交易信息的不可篡改且透明的记录,这使得区块查询成为了解整个网络活动的有效方式。在币安链中,区块查询不仅可以让用户验证交易是否成功,还能够帮助开发者监控合约的状态、检测网络的性能等。

                  对于普通用户来说,区块查询可以帮助确认自己的交易是否进入了区块链,交易的状态是成功还是失败。同时,它也为投资者提供了一个透明的视角,能够查看某些资产的流动情况和交易历史。这种信息的透明化能够增强用户的信任感,让他们在投资决策时有依据。

                  对于开发者而言,区块查询则是调试和程序的重要工具。例如,当一名开发者在构建 DApp 时,可以通过区块查询来确保他们的智能合约正常运行。此外,对链上数据的监控能够帮助开发者及时发现潜在问题,进行调优。

                  币安链区块查询的工具与方法

                  要进行币安链的区块查询,有多个工具可供使用,下面将详细介绍几种常见的方法:官方区块浏览器、社区开发工具以及自定义查询脚本。

                  1. 官方区块浏览器:币安链提供了官方的区块浏览器(如 Binance Explorer),用户可以通过输入交易哈希、区块号或地址等信息来实时查询。使用方便,只需访问网站,输入相关信息即可查看。

                  2. 社区开发工具:除了官方的区块浏览器外,许多开发者分享了一些基于 API 的工具。例如,有些人利用币安链的 API 开发了集成在自己平台中的查询工具,提供了更多的定制选项。这些工具通常具有友好的用户界面,可以实时显示网络状态和交易情况。

                  3. 自定义查询脚本:对于开发者来说,可能需要更为详细的数据获取方式。这时可以编写自定义脚本,利用币安链提供的 API 进行查询。通过编程语言(如 Python 和 JavaScript)搭配 HTTP 请求,开发者能够灵活获取所需的区块数据,进行复杂的数据分析和处理。

                  如何在开发中应用区块查询

                  开发者在构建 DApp 或者区块链相关产品时,区块查询功能的重要性不言而喻。通过获取链上数据,开发者能够更好地理解用户需求,用户体验。

                  例如,在开发去中心化交易所(DEX)时,区块查询可用于获取实时的交易数据,帮助用户判断最佳的交易时机。此外,开发者还可以利用查询功能监控流动性池的状态,确保足够的资金流动。

                  对于实现一些自动化功能,区块查询同样至关重要。比如说,开发者可以创建一个智能合约,自动检测某一条件是否满足(如某一数量的资产已被锁定),并在条件满足时执行相应的操作,这就需要借助区块查询来实时获取数据。

                  常见问题解答

                  在学习和使用币安链的过程中,很多用户或开发者可能会遇到一些常见问题。以下是我们总结的四个问题,并对每个问题进行了详细解答。

                  如何选择合适的工具进行区块查询?

                  选择区块查询工具时,首先要考虑自身的需求。如果你是普通用户,希望快速查询某笔交易或账户余额,官方区块浏览器是最为方便的选择。但如果你是开发者,需要进行复杂的数据分析,那么使用 API 或者自己编写脚本会更加灵活。

                  其次,考虑工具的易用性和适配性。一些社区工具界面友好且提供附加功能,但可能在稳定性和准确性上不如官方工具。确保所选工具可以满足你的需求,而不产生不必要的技术障碍。

                  最后,不同的工具在数据更新速度和提供的数据深度上有所区别。可以根据具体需求选择合适的工具。例如,若需要最新的交易流动数据,则要选择更新频率高的工具。

                  币安链区块数据如何保证安全性?

                  币安链利用去中心化的特性实现数据的透明与安全。一旦交易被打包到区块中,数据将被不同的节点共同维护,任何单一节点无法操控整个数据。这种多方共识的机制大大提升了数据的安全性。

                  此外,币安链还通过加密技术保护交易数据的隐私和安全。在每一次交易发生时,相关数据均经过严格的加密算法,确保数据被篡改或伪造的难度极大。

                  区块链的不可篡改性使得一旦交易记录在链上生成,几乎不可能被修改。因此,用户可以通过区块查询,始终确保交易记录的真实性和安全性。

                  如何提高区块查询的效率?

                  在众多区块查询工具中,不同工具在查询效率上差异很大。提高区块查询效率的几个方向包括:数据存取、利用缓存机制、选择合适的查询参数等。

                  首先,合理利用币安链的 API 文档,确保正确使用接口。对于需要大量数据时,可以批量查询,减少请求次数。其次,借助缓存机制,可在一定时间内存储查询结果,从而避免重复查询相同数据,节省时间。

                  最后,选择利于快速查询的参数设置,比如通过更为精确的区块号或交易哈希进行定位,提升查找速度。

                  币安链的最终节点与区块查询的关系?

                  币安链的最终节点(Full Node)是整个网络中非常重要的一部分,它们保存着链上的所有数据并参与区块的验证。一旦你通过区块查询工具进行查询,这些查询往往需要借助最终节点来获取最新数据。

                  在任意交易发生后,最终节点会很快更新链上的数据,确保每个查询都能够得到准确的信息。普通用户通常不需要自己运行一个完整节点,这也是使用区块浏览器或社区开发工具的原因之一。

                  在一些特殊情况下,如构建私有链或者进行深入的数据分析时,开发者可能会选择搭建自己的完整节点,从而直接获取数据,而不依赖于第三方服务。通过与最终节点互动,开发者可以实现更为高效的数据查询和使用。

                  以上是对币安链区块查询的深度探讨,包括必要性、工具与方法、开发应用及相关问题解析。希望通过本文,读者能更好地理解和应用币安链,提升在区块链领域的操作能力。